**Key ceremony checklist — item 4 (Loopwell reset-flow revamp)**

Welcome aboard! Before we cut over to the new password reset flow in Loopwell, you'll witness the signing key rotation with Mara from platform. Verify the old reset tokens are invalidated, confirm the staging smoke test passed, and initial the ceremony log. Once both of you sign off, the backup credentials get sealed. The recovery passphrase for the sealed envelope is written directly below this item.

recovery phrase for fajeg-kawep: druix-gorius-briax-ulaeth-fraox-lammir-pelox-jormir-pelwyn-julir

Ticket: Enforce dependency pinning policy in Larkspun services

Several Larkspun microservices still use floating minor versions, which caused last week's drift between staging and prod. Per the new policy, all manifests must pin exact versions and updates go through the Renwick bot queue. On-call should reject any deploy whose lockfile diverges from the manifest. The last compliant build that passed the pin audit is identified below.

build token for yahig-kaguf: htk3_c19

Subject: DR drill next Thursday — connection pooling focus

Welcome aboard. Next Thursday we run the quarterly disaster-recovery drill for the Tidemark platform, and this round focuses on database connection pooling. We'll kill the primary pooler, verify the standby takes over, and watch for connection storms from the batch workers. Your role: monitor pool saturation dashboards and note any timeout spikes. Afterward we'll restore from the sealed snapshot, which requires the recovery passphrase:

vault phrase of fafop-hahop = ralys-kasion-normir-belix-silys-fendor

Subject: ORM cut-over complete

The migration from the legacy Hexmantle ORM to the new Quernlight data layer finished Tuesday. All write paths now go through Quernlight; the old mappers remain for read-only fallbacks until next quarter. Schema ownership notes live in the repo wiki. The data layer was cut over with the following settings.

service settings:
ralael:
  pin: 7453
  tenant: zorath
  seal: seal_087806e4
  metrics_host: metrics.ralael.paliqworks.example
  standby_team: fraath
  escalation: praok-istiel
  nonce: 10e083